package com.goide.quickfix;
import com.intellij.codeInspection.LocalQuickFixAndIntentionActionOnPsiElement;
import com.intellij.openapi.diagnostic.Logger;
import com.intellij.openapi.editor.Editor;
import com.intellij.openapi.project.Project;
import com.intellij.psi.PsiElement;
import com.intellij.psi.PsiFile;
import org.jetbrains.annotations.Nls;
import org.jetbrains.annotations.NotNull;
import org.jetbrains.annotations.Nullable;
public class GoDeleteRangeQuickFix extends LocalQuickFixAndIntentionActionOnPsiElement {
private static final Logger LOG = Logger.getInstance(GoDeleteRangeQuickFix.class);
private final String myName;
public GoDeleteRangeQuickFix(@NotNull PsiElement startElement, @NotNull PsiElement endElement, @NotNull String name) {
super(startElement, endElement);
if (!startElement.getParent().equals(endElement.getParent())) {
LOG.error("Cannot delete range of elements with different parents");
}
myName = name;
}
@NotNull
@Override
public String getText() {
return myName;
}
@Nls
@NotNull
@Override
public String getFamilyName() {
return "Delete elements";
}
@Override
public void invoke(@NotNull Project project,
@NotNull PsiFile file,
@Nullable("is null when called from inspection") Editor editor,
@NotNull PsiElement start,
@NotNull PsiElement end) {
if (start.isValid() && end.isValid()) {
PsiElement parent = start.getParent();
if (parent != null && parent.equals(end.getParent())) {
parent.getNode().removeRange(start.getNode(), end.getNode().getTreeNext());
}
}
}
}
